How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Martin?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Martin Studio Apartments | $1,033 | $715 | $1,250 |
Martin 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,130 | $595 | $3,150 |
Martin 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,174 | $649 | $2,957 |
Martin 3 Bedroom Apartments | $1,294 | $960 | $2,350 |
Martin 4 Bedroom Apartments | $1,512 | $1,201 | $1,824 |

Cheapest Available Martin and Nearby 3 Bedroom Apartments
As of August 01, 2025 the lowest priced 3 Bedroom apartment unit in Martin, KY is the 3 bedroom Model starting from $960 at Emerald Gardens . The second most affordable Martin 3 Bedroom is the 3 Bedroom Unit Model at Victory Place starting at $996 . The average price for all 3 Bedroom apartments in Martin is currently $1,294. Here is today’s list of the cheapest available 3 Bedroom options in Martin:
Apartment Listing | Model Name | Priced From |
---|---|---|
Emerald Gardens | 3 bedroom | $960 |
Victory Place | 3 Bedroom Unit | $996 |
Southmoor Hills | Town House Type B | $1,071 |
SABLE POINT | 3 Bedroom 2 Bathroom - Straight Bedroom Layout | $1,125 |
3811-3850 Sleepy Hollow Dr | 3 Bed/1.5 Bath Townhouse | $1,300 |
